Doraemon: Nobita’s Treasure Island, Doraemon Nobita no Takarajima), also known as Doraemon the Movie 2018, is a Japanese science fiction anime film. It is the 38th Doraemon film. The story is based on Robert Louis Stevenson’s 1883 novel Treasure Island, with a screenplay written by Genki Kawamura – the producer of Your Name and The Boy and the Beast. Kazuaki Imai, an episode director on the Doraemon television anime, directs the project as his first Doraemon franchise film.

Upon hearing about the story of Treasure Island, Nobita dreams of discovering and exploring his own treasure island, despite the fact all of the Earth has been mapped already. Doraemon provides Nobita a special treasure map that shows him the location of a treasure island. At the same time, the media announces the discovery of a completely unknown island. Believing the new island is the treasure island, Nobita recruits Doraemon and Shizuka to journey with him, with Doraemon providing a ship.

Gian and Suneo also tag along. However, as they get near the island, they are suddenly attacked by a gang of pirates. At that moment, the island begins to move, revealing that it is, in fact, part of a massive, highly advanced ship. The pirates retreat but abduct Shizuka in the process. Nobita and his friends are unable to rescue her, but save an unconscious boy named Flock.
